3/23 PoliticsPA Playbook

Wolf pushes the deadline for candidates to remove themselves from the ballot, Berringer drops out of the LG primary taking shots at her former opponents, and Saccone concedes the 18th Congressional district race to Lamb.  Good morning politicos, here’s the Playbook!

Wolf Pushes Deadline to Withdraw From Primary Election: After Wednesday’s snow storm closed the state Capitol Complex, Governor Tom Wolf pushed the deadline for candidates to withdraw from the primary election ballot.

Berringer Exits LG Race, Blames Money in Politics: Democratic Lieutenant Governor Candidate Aryanna Berringer is exiting the race, blaming money the amount of money required to run for office.

Saccone Concedes to Lamb in Special Election: Republican Rick Saccone conceded the 18th Congressional district special election to Democrat Conor Lamb in a phone call Wednesday.
